Visual Trick
Make the groups, then combine
Find the total for each equal group before adding the groups together.
-
Step 1
Group four child tickets at $6 each.
-
Step 2
Build a $24 bar for the child tickets.
-
Step 3
Group two adult tickets at $9 each and build an $18 bar.
-
Step 4
Combine the $24 and $18 bars to make $42.
-
Step 5
Connect the bars to (4 × 6) + (2 × 9) = 42.

Worked explanation
Why the answer makes sense
- Four lots of $6 cost $24.
- Two lots of $9 cost $18.
- $24 + $18 = $42, so (4 × 6) + (2 × 9) = 42.
